Attila Leossyr
Attila Leossyr is a fictional character from the Mythic Legions series introduced in 2016. He is the heroic leader of the Army of Leodysseus.
Contents
Mythic Legions
Attila Leossyr is a fictional character in Mythic Legions series. He is the leader of the Army of Leodysseus, an army assembled to combat the forces of Arethyr. His army includes the warriors Otho, Vitus and a legion of Iron Knights.
His older brother Attlus leads the House of the Nobel Bear.
Development
Attila Leossyr was funded by the Mythic Legions Action Figures Kickstarter campaign in 2015. He was available for $45 by himself or as a $33 add-on for US backers.[1]

Fictional biography
When his older brother Attlus renounced his claim to leadership of the army of Leodysseus, Attila Leossyr gladly stepped up and grabbed the mantle. A ferocious warrior, Attila embodies the spirit of his army's lion symbol--over-brimming with incredible confidence and charisma. Attila's popularity amongst the people of Mythoss has made him a symbol of hope in a kingdom crippled with fear.
